- [ ] Verify Spokewise rebalancing tool: run the dock-capacity dry run against the Harlow Bay dataset, confirm no negative stock counts, and check the van-routing output loads in the ops console. Contractors: do not push config changes after the freeze. Sign off in the tracker, quoting the build token shown below.

session token of kagup-hahaf = htk3_2b8

Hi all — quick note for the sync and for Tomas joining on-call this week. Reminder: all services under the Hollowgate umbrella must pin direct dependencies to exact versions; transitive deps are locked via the resolver manifest. Upgrades go through the weekly batch PR, never ad hoc. Emergency security bumps are the one exception and require a ticket. The full pinning policy and exception process are documented here.

dashboard of yahop-tageg = https://confluence.qorvelsys.internal/pages/pages/display/display

Quarterly Planning Note — Closure of the Marlow Quay Office

The Marlow Quay site will wind down by end of Q2. Lease exit costs are within the provision set last year, and the four remaining staff transfer to Hartfen House. Finance should reclassify associated overheads from next period. The rationale driving this decision is summarised in the note below.

management briefing: Only 7 of the 120 pilot accounts renewed Ralael, so a churn review is set for January 1.

**Q: How should the night shift handle visitors at the front desk?**

A: Between 22:00 and 06:00, the Pellinore Tower lobby runs single-staffed, so be thorough. All after-hours visitors must be pre-authorised on the night list; if a name isn't there, call the duty manager before letting anyone past the barrier. Ask for photo identification, record the time in the night log, and issue a grey lanyard. Escort visitors personally — no exceptions. To release the inner lobby door during night hours, enter the code below.

turnstile pass: bdg-YEOZLM-79341408